Answer:

a) x = 2, y = 1

b) x = 9, y = -9

Step-by-step explanation:

a)     [tex]2^{x+y} = 8[/tex]

   ⇒ [tex]2^{x+y} = 2^{3}[/tex]

   ⇒ [tex]x+y = 3[/tex]

and

      [tex]3^{2x-y} = 27[/tex]

  ⇒ [tex]3^{2x-y} = 3^{3\\[/tex]

  ⇒ [tex]2x-y = 3[/tex]

By solving the above two equations, we get;

x = 2 and y = 1
